NVIDIA holds the GPU Technology Conference every year, and it prepares for it several months in advance, which means that it has already decided when and where the next edition will take place.

Assuming reports are accurate, which they probably are, the GPU Technology Conference (GTC 2013) will go from March 18 to March 21. The place is San Jose, California, USA.

This edition is of particular interest due to the broader scope of activities that NVIDIA will discuss.

Previously, the Santa Clara, California-based GPU developer did not touch on cloud gaming, cloud infrastructure, virtual desktop, mobile computing and game development, not to mention large-scale visualization.

All these areas will get attention this time though. Maybe something will be done about the abysmal efficiency of data centers (or lack thereof) and we are certain the GeForce GRID will be a star attraction too.
